The biggest reason fences in Arlington Heights deteriorate fast isn't age — it's lack of proper protective coating. Wood absorbs moisture during rain and snowmelt, freezes and expands in winter, and the paint cracks and peels away. Once bare wood is exposed, rot and discoloration set in quickly. At Adamson Painting Services we don't just slap paint on a fence and call it done. We power wash every surface, let it dry completely, sand rough spots and raised grain, and apply a penetrating exterior primer before the topcoat goes on. That process is what makes the difference between a fence that looks great for one season and one that holds its color and protection for years. Great fence painting starts long before the first brush stroke. Every Arlington Heights fence job we take on follows this 8-step process — the reason our finishes hold up and look sharp far longer than any rushed paint job.
Step 1
We visit your Arlington Heights property, measure every run of fencing, assess the surface condition, and give you a clear, no-surprise quote before anything starts.
Step 2
We work with you to clear vegetation, move stored items, and protect any landscaping along the fence line before prep begins — your plants and property stay protected throughout.
Step 3
Every board, post, and rail gets power washed to remove dirt, mildew, algae, and any loose or flaking existing paint — a clean surface is non-negotiable for a lasting finish.
Step 4
We allow complete drying time before touching the surface — applying paint over damp wood is one of the most common causes of early peeling on Arlington Heights fences.
Step 5
All rough boards, raised grain, and splintered areas get sanded smooth so the primer and paint coat evenly — and so your fence looks polished rather than textured and patchy.
Step 6
We apply a penetrating exterior primer rated for wood fences — this seals the grain, locks out moisture, and gives the topcoat a surface it can truly bond to for years.
Step 7
Working section by section, we apply the first full coat of exterior fence paint or stain — every board face, every post, every cap and rail gets consistent coverage with no spots missed.
Step 8
The second coat seals everything in. We then walk the full fence line with you, handle any touch-ups on the spot, and clean up completely before leaving your Arlington Heights property.

We've painted fences across Cook County for years and we know the difference between a fence that holds color for one season and one that still looks sharp three winters later — and it comes down entirely to prep and product selection.
We never use interior paint or wall paint on fences — only exterior-rated fence paint and stains formulated to flex with temperature changes and resist moisture penetration through Illinois freeze-thaw cycles.
